1、linux升级内核要重启吗
在Linux系统中,升级内核通常需要重启系统。内核是操作系统的核心部分,控制着计算机硬件资源的分配和管理,因此升级内核需要系统重新启动以应用新的内核版本。
当用户进行内核升级时,新的内核文件会覆盖旧的内核文件,并更新相关的内核模块和驱动程序。这些修改需要在系统重新启动后才能生效,因此重启是必不可少的步骤。
同时,内核是系统最核心的组件,与系统其他部分存在高度的耦合性,因此在不重启的情况下无法完全加载新的内核或者卸载旧的内核。重启系统是为了确保新的内核能够正确加载并取代旧的内核,从而使系统能够正常运行。
对于大多数情况下,升级Linux内核是需要重启系统的,这是确保新内核能够正确加载并生效的必要步骤。
2、linux升级内核要重启吗为什么
Linux升级内核通常需要重启系统,这是因为内核是操作系统的核心组成部分,它负责管理系统资源、驱动硬件设备、执行进程等重要任务。当内核升级时,新的内核需要完全加载到系统中,而系统运行时已经在使用旧内核的状态下运行,因此需要重启系统才能切换到新的内核。
内核升级后的重启还有另一个重要原因,即确保新内核能够正确地和系统的硬件、驱动程序及其他软件组件进行交互。重启后,系统会重新加载新内核并初始化硬件及驱动程序,以确保系统的稳定性和兼容性。
虽然Linux内核支持热插拔模块来加载或卸载部分内核模块而无需重启系统,但要升级整个内核仍然需要重启。对于服务器等对稳定性要求极高的系统,也可以通过一些特殊技术和方案来实现无需重启的内核升级,不过这需要专业知识和较高的技术水平。
为了确保系统的稳定性和新内核的正常运行,升级Linux内核通常需要重启系统。
3、linux升级内核要重启吗知乎
在Linux系统中,升级内核通常需要重启计算机以应用新内核。这是因为内核是操作系统的核心组件,负责管理计算机的硬件和软件资源,并且与其他系统组件紧密结合。因此,当内核发生变化时,需要重新启动计算机来加载新内核并重新初始化系统状态。
在知乎上有许多关于Linux内核升级的讨论,许多用户也提到了这一点。尽管有些技巧可以尝试热升级内核而不需要重启,但大多数情况下还是需要重启系统以应用新内核。这也是 Linux 系统中许多更新需要重启的一个原因。
因此,尽管重启计算机可能会导致一些服务中断和时间成本,但是为了确保新内核的正确应用,保证系统的稳定和安全,重启计算机仍然是必要的。在进行内核升级前,特别是在生产环境中,建议提前计划好重启操作,以最大程度减少可能的影响。
4、linux内核升级而不升级系统
Linux内核是操作系统的核心部分,负责管理系统资源和提供对硬件的访问。通常情况下,用户在升级Linux系统时会同时升级内核,以获取新的功能和修复已知的问题。然而,有时候我们希望升级内核而不升级整个系统。
这种情况可能是因为系统稳定性需要、特定硬件的兼容性问题,或者只是为了尝试新的内核版本。在Linux中,我们可以通过编译和安装新的内核版本来实现这一目的。我们需要从官方网站或软件源下载所需的内核源代码,然后解压缩并在系统上编译安装。
在编译和安装内核之前,确保系统上已安装了所需的开发工具和依赖项。在编译完成后,我们可以在引导管理器中配置新内核的启动选项,以便在系统启动时选择使用新的内核版本。
升级Linux内核而不升级整个系统需要谨慎操作,因为错误的操作可能导致系统无法启动或出现其他问题。因此,在进行这样的操作时,建议提前备份重要数据,并在稳定的环境中操作。
升级Linux内核而不升级整个系统是一种灵活的操作方式,能够帮助用户在不影响当前系统稳定性的情况下获取新的内核功能和修复已知的问题。